As soap makers ourselves, Clean Soaps love making soap which's why we have actually placed together this basic guide on the soap making procedure. Soap is made by integrating fatty acids and sodium hydroxide (lye) together.

These oils make up the base of all all-natural soap bars. By choosing to make use of natural oils over pet fats, soap manufacturers can conveniently make their soap vegetarian.
It is very important to keep in mind that lye should always be poured into the water, as putting water onto lye develops a hazardous chain reaction called a 'lye volcano'. The following action is to evaluate out any kind of base oils or butters; these are your fats. Oils that are solid at area temperature level require to be carefully thawed before mixing with the already fluid ones.
This component of the soap making procedure is recognized as reaching trace. In the warm procedure approach, it will certainly take longer for the batter to reach trace due to the fact that the combination needs to cook and enlarge much longer in order to finish the saponification procedure. Once the batter has gotten to trace, any type of vital oils, colourants, or additives require to be stirred into the mixture.

As soon as completely integrated, the batter is all set to be poured right into moulds and left to cool down in a refuge. This is the part where we like to obtain a little innovative and leading our soap loaves with lovely, organic active ingredients so that they look wonderful in your shower room. Do not be misleaded! Topping soap with a little touch of finery does not simply make them pretty.
In the cool soap making process, soap batter requires to be left for 24 hr to saponify when it can be eliminated from the moulds and cut into bars. These will certainly require to be delegated heal for 6-8 weeks prior to they are safe for usage. In the warm soap making process, the batter needs to be scooped into moulds and left over night to cool down.
Currently that the soap bars have actually finished healing, they can be removed from their moulds and made use of to keep your body, face and hands fresh and clean. Soap making can be a dangerous procedure due to the use of lye, consequently it is important to ensure that you have seen the suitable safety and security videos and are totally clued up before trying this in the house.

You can additionally add very percentages of additional oil, like thawed shea butter or pleasant almond oil to melt-and-pour soap bases for included conditioning. Color can also be included in thaw and pour soap now prior to you pour the batter into molds. Splash the tops with alcohol to lower air bubbles and create a smooth coating.
Use a microwave or dual boiler to thaw M&P soap Melt-and-pour soap has a great deal going for it. It's wonderful for beginner soap makers or if you would love to make soap with children. That's due to the fact that there's no lye taking care of action to be careful of and you can use the bars today.

I likewise have a melt-and-pour soap recipe that you might intend to try. One of the disadvantages to m & p is that you can not use fresh components with it, like milk and purees. Raw components don't preserve well in m & p soap and will eventually begin to rot. You also can not pick the oils that enter into m & p bases.
It includes a series of actions however the primary one is mixing liquid oils along with the lye remedy. Some people are hesitant concerning utilizing lye, additionally called salt hydroxide, which is among the disadvantages. However, what I love regarding cool process soapmaking is the aspect of making soap from square one and that there are a lot of methods to naturally tint, naturally decorate, and scent your bars.
